Breakfast & Art Talk: Exploring Contemporary Landscapes


Join us for the second edition of our exclusive Art Talk, held during our Vernissage Week. This intimate morning gathering will spotlight the intricacies of colour and form within landscape art, with Cassi Young, Global Fine Art Director at Art Works, formerly Director of Post-War & Contemporary Art at Bonhams London, leading the presentation.


As part of this event, guests will gain unique insights into the inspirations, techniques, and themes shaping our new solo exhibitions by Myles Young and Anthony White, opening on April 24th. These thoughtfully curated shows confront the visions of two visionary landscape artists who push the boundaries of the genre, offering fresh perspectives on themes of nature, place, and memory.


Following the seated talk, Cassi will do a presentation while guests enjoy breakfast and engage in thought-provoking conversations with fellow collectors and art enthusiasts in an elegant and immersive setting.
